Bone density plays a vital position in the success of dental implants. When sufferers want to replace missing teeth, the underlying bone structures must be sturdy sufficient to assist the implant. Insufficient bone density can result in complications that will affect the general consequence of the surgery and the longevity of the implant.


Dental implants rely on a course of referred to as osseointegration. This entails the implant fusing with the encircling bone to provide stability and support (Dental Implant Hartford OH). In instances where the bone density is insufficient, the implant could fail to integrate properly. This may find yourself in movement, discomfort, and, eventually, the need for removing.


Several elements affect bone density, including age, food regimen, way of life, and certain medical conditions. For occasion, osteoporosis, a condition characterised by weakened bones, significantly affects bone density and might negatively impact implant success rates. Understanding these contributing components is vital for both practitioners and sufferers looking for dental implant procedures.

Before undergoing implant surgery, an intensive assessment of bone quality and amount usually occurs via imaging methods corresponding to X-rays or CT scans. These instruments help to gauge whether or not the prevailing bone structure is adequate for supporting implants. If the evaluation reveals that the bone density is just too low, various methods may be employed to address the problem.


Bone grafting is certainly one of the most common procedures used to reinforce bone density before dental implant placement. This entails transplanting bone material, which can come from the patient’s own physique or a donor, into the world the place bone density is lacking. Through this method, the brand new bone material integrates with the existing bone, creating a stronger basis for the implant.


In some instances, patients might opt for artificial bone grafts or allografts, that are taken from different human sources. The selection between these options usually is dependent upon the patient's general health, preferences, and the precise necessities of the surgical procedure. Each possibility has its pros and cons in phrases of therapeutic time, success charges, and the potential for complications.


Another alternative to enhance bone density is the use of progress components, which promote the regeneration of bone cells. These organic supplies could be administered during the implant procedure to spice up therapeutic and integration. Although this approach is relatively newer in comparability with traditional grafting strategies, it holds promise for enhancing implant success in low-density bone areas.

Patients should also play an lively function in maintaining their bone density. A balanced food plan wealthy in calcium and vitamin D is important. Weight-bearing workouts are inspired as they stimulate bone reworking and enhance total bone energy. Dental Implant New Albany OH. Lifestyle selections, such as quitting smoking and decreasing alcohol intake, can even have a constructive impression on bone health.


The age of the patient can further complicate the impression of bone density on implant success. Older adults often face decreased bone density due to natural growing older processes. For these patients, thorough assessments are even more crucial, because the success of an implant may be influenced considerably by age-related changes in bone structure.

Moreover, post-operative care has a hand in the long-term success of implants. Proper oral hygiene and regular dental visits are vital in sustaining bone health round implants. If the bone surrounding the implant becomes contaminated or infected, it may result in implant failure because of peri-implantitis, a condition much like gum disease.


Complications arising from low bone density don't finish with implant failure. They also can lead to monetary and emotional pressure for sufferers. The prospect of extra surgical procedures or extended healing times could additionally be daunting. It's important for healthcare suppliers to keep sufferers knowledgeable about these potential risks through the preliminary session.

  • Adequate bone density offers essential major stability for dental implants, significantly influencing their preliminary success during osseointegration.

  • Lower bone density can lead to increased micromovement of the implant, which may hinder proper integration and result in implant failure.

  • Patients with osteoporosis often reveal decreased bone quality, which necessitates careful planning and possibly the usage of alternative materials or methods for profitable implantation.

  • The distribution of bone density around the implant site is critical; areas with uneven density could contribute to compromised load distribution, impacting longevity.

  • Bone density evaluation by way of imaging strategies previous to surgery might help in choosing the suitable implant dimension and form, optimizing the prospect of success.

  • In cases of inadequate bone density, bone grafts or augmentation procedures may be necessary to reinforce the implant site, though they could introduce additional risks.

  • The use of floor modifications on implants can enhance osseointegration in areas of low bone density, increasing the probability of long-term implant stability.

  • Systemic health elements related to bone density, similar to hormonal imbalances and dietary deficiencies, can directly have an effect on the healing response post-implantation.

  • Continuous monitoring of bone density may be helpful in maintaining implant success, particularly in patients in danger for accelerated bone loss over time.
